Bug Description
The new 'Moving/Copying X files to..." dialog in nautilus doesn't always close properly on completion (although the text does change to 'Moved/Copied').
When this happens, the filled-in circle in nautilus' title bar stays on and the nautilus icon in the unity launcher continues to indicate that an operation is still in progress, even though it in fact complete. If you close nautilus and re-open it, the 'Moved/Copied' dialog appears at the top of the screen, detached from the nautilus window (see attached image).
When it does work properly, after a few seconds the filled-in circle in nautilus disappears, the move/copy dialog disappears, and the unity launcher icon resets to its non-copying mode.
I don't know exactly what makes this happen, but it occurs reasonably frequently.
